3. Choose Auto Expand or Retain Size, and the amount of enlargement.

Auto Expand

Select this setting if you want to enlarge the size of

 

print data automatically and print without margins.

 

You can choose the amount of enlargement by

 

moving the slider.

 

Note:

 

Enlarged areas that exceed the paper size will not

 

be printed on the paper.

 

 

Retain Size

Select this setting if you do not want to change the

 

ratio of your print data.

 

When you select this setting, you need to enlarge

 

your image data to exceed the paper width, to

 

avoid unprinted areas appearing along all four

 

edges. Using your application, increase your image

 

width by 0.25 in. (6.35 mm) and your image height

 

by 0.1 inch (2.54 mm).

 

 

Amount of

When you select Auto Expand, the slider becomes

Enlargement

available, so you can control the amount of the

 

image that extends beyond the edges of the paper

 

during borderless printing.

 

For most print jobs, Max is recommended in order to

 

eliminate margins on all sides of the paper.

 

Moving the slider towards Min decreases the

 

amount of the image enlargement; however, as this

 

amount decreases, a white border may appear on

 

one or more sides of the print.
